Back in June, we spent a couple of days in Jizera Mountains (Czechia). The first point of interest, we could not miss out, was a torn dam Desná. The dam was built on the river Bílá Desná in 1915. A year later, water started to leak through its embankment and the dam burst. A flood wave reached 13 meters. Sadly, six tens of people died (Wiki). Today, torso of the dam is declared as a technical monument. Check out this sad but interesting mechanical engineering landmark.

To realize height of the wave, seek for a rope with little blue ribbons stretched over the river. Incredible!

Did you know that the water released energy that corresponds to the amount of energy which the Czech nuclear power plant Temelín produces in a quarter of an hour of its full-power operation? If we put differently, compared with explosion of the atomic bomb in Hiroshima, the water wave reached 1,5% of its power (source: info table at this place).
